Last exterior are very nice & complete, but feels more like tilt-shifted, not like classic DOF, if you know what I mean ;-)
Title: Re: Crawlewis Gallery
Post by: Caue Rodrigues on 2014-10-20, 20:05:14
Last exterior are very nice & complete, but feels more like tilt-shifted, not like classic DOF, if you know what I mean ;-)

You´re right iMotion,

I did not get a good dof using the z-pass. :(
Thank you for comment!
Title: Re: Crawlewis Gallery
Post by: iMotion on 2014-10-20, 20:33:37
U R Welcome. Try to decrease F-stop option. Like in real life, when we stay at ground floor and look up with camera, we usually use wide angle lens with not so big aperture. So, try to simulate it, dont make deep dof in exterior views to avoid tilt-shift effect
